Henry W. Wolff was an author known for his work in historical writing. His notable book, "Odd Bits of History: Being Short Chapters Intended to Fill Some Blanks," presents a collection of brief historical narratives that aim to illuminate lesser-known events and figures. Through his engaging prose, Wolff contributes to the understanding of history by filling in gaps that often go overlooked, making his work a valuable resource for history enthusiasts and casual readers alike.
